About the Role
A luxury lodge in Hluhluwe, KZN is seeking a reliable and guest-focused Duty Manager / FOH Manager to support lodge operations and assist the Assistant Manager. This is a hands-on, live-in role ideal for someone who thrives in a small lodge environment and enjoys both guest interaction and operational responsibilities.
Key Responsibilities
- Act as operational support and relief to the Assistant Manager
- Handle daily lodge operations with confidence and professionalism
- Daily administrative duties including statistics, stock sheets, stock counts, weekly orders, petty cash, and guest invoicing
- Guest check-ins and room checks for arrivals
- Assist with guest meal service and FOH setup, ensuring smooth service delivery
- Oversee Housekeeping and Food & Beverage teams during shifts
- Daily menu planning with chefs, including dietary requirements
- Sourcing of lodge supplies and receiving deliveries
- Capturing stock on the system
- Oversee general maintenance and cleanliness of the lodge and guest rooms
Requirements
- Previous experience in a Duty Manager or FOH management role within a luxury lodge or hospitality environment
- Valid driver’s licence
- First Aid Level 1 (preferred)
- Strong administrative and organisational skills
- Pro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el is essential)
Qualifications
- Valid driver’s licence
Salary & Benefits
R10,000 per month (depending on experience), live-in position, meals while on duty and groceries supplied while off shift, Provident fund (compulsory)
